Tasting Notes:

This elegant, well-balanced and complex wine has a medium body and exhibits aromas of plum, Morello cherry, ripe red fruits, dark chocolate and violet with flavors of plum, figs, caramelized fruits, dulce de leche and vanilla with notes of nutmeg, sweet spices and black fruits that complement the soft, sweet and rounded tannins and long finish.

Vinification:

During the growing cycle, we performed a tightly controlled concentrated polyphenolic maturation process and daily testing. This attention to detail, including careful control of the irrigation and the vine canopy, produced grapes clustered in small bunches that yielded less than 8,000 kilos per hectare. The grapes were harvested manually during the early morning and placed in bins for careful selection in the winery.

Aging:

After selecting the very best bunches, the grapes underwent a destemming process before being moved to stainless steel tanks. Following a 20% drawing off process, pre-fermentative maceration at low temperatures was performed and the wine was fermented at controlled temperatures of 79° F through selected yeasts, three daily pumping over activities and from one to two delestages per day. It was aged with new French (80%) and American (20%) oak for twelve months and then aged six more months in the bottle before release. This wine was hand crafted by our winemaker, Silvio Alberto, in collaboration with Michel Rolland.
